MARCH BOOK REPORT

This month, you must read an approved chapter book and write a book report about it. The book report must be done in a Google Slides.  Your Google Slides must include:

 

Title of the Book, Author of the Book and your name

              

5 points

Summary of the Beginning (3-5 sentences of the main events)

10 points

       

Summary of the Middle (3-5 sentences of the main events) 10 points
Summary of the End (3-5 sentences of the main events) 10 points
Setting of the Book-

  • Where did the story mainly take place?
  • When did the story take place?
10 points
Main Problem of the story (3-5 sentences) 5 points
Solution of the story (3-5 sentences) 5 points
Character Traits with evidence (Give 3 character traits and examples of the character showing each trait.) 10  points
Review of the Book- Did you enjoy the book?  Would you recommend this book to a friend? Explain why or why not.   5 points
Written in your own words, not copied 15 points
Presentation 10 points
Spelling and grammar are correct 5 points
DUE WEDNESDAY, MARCH 27TH
